Attachment of non-culturable toxigenic Vibrio cholerae O1 and non-O1 and Aeromonas spp. to the aquatic arthropod Gerris spinolae and plants in the River Ganga, Varanasi

FEMS Immunology and Medical Microbiology
B N ShuklaS C Sanyal

Abstract

Non-cultivable, pathogenic O1 and non-O1 Vibrio cholerae and Aeromonas spp. were resuscitated from aquatic arthropods and plant homogenate respectively, by rabbit ileal loop (RIL) assay. These organisms adhered to the aquatic arthropod Gerris spinolae and various species of phytoplankton in the River Ganga, but failed to grow after direct inoculation on artificial media except for only 10 homogenates of the arthropod. The number of non-O1 V. cholerae and Aeromonas recovered on direct inoculation of G. spinolae homogenates were in the order of 10(5)-10(6) whereas those of the Ganga water were 10(2)-10(3) ml-1. A total of 119 strains of O1 and non-O1 V. cholerae and Aeromonas spp. (69 isolates from G. spinolae and 50 from aquatic plants) were recovered from the loop contents. The results indicate that production of the enzyme chitinase by O1 and non-O1 V. cholerae and Aeromonas spp. might facilitate their adsorption and multiplication on different species of zoo- and phyto-plankton. Most of the isolates were enterotoxic, haemolytic and resistant to different antibiotics.
